Russia’s Central Bank Starts Selling Physical Gold From Reserves - The Moscow Times
Russia’s Central Bank has for the first time begun selling physical gold from its reserves as part of Finance Ministry operations to fund the state budget, the Bank said on Wednesday.

Sweden wants long-range weapon systems able to strike inside Russia reut.rs/4oUAYBE
Sweden wants long-range weapon systems able to strike inside Russia
Sweden's military wants long-range cruise missiles able to strike targets deep inside other countries, a deterrent which the defence minister said on Tuesday was needed to match Russia's own long-range capabilities.

Platforms like X don’t have a list of algorithms, some of which are ’toxic’ and some of which are ‘nice’. It’s all one system. The profiling and targeting are built in to that system. The overall model is what produces the effect, not some specific toxic algorithms that can be turned off.
